LeSean McCoy sounds off on rift with Chiefs OC Eric Bieniemy | chiefswire
Appearing on Mad Dog Sports Radio’s “I Am Athlete Tonight” on SiriusXM radio, one-time Kansas City Chiefs RB LeSean McCoy aired his grievances with OC Eric Bieniemy.
“Listen, because some players, he talks a certain way and some players will take it. I wouldn’t take it,” McCoy said. “Some of the questions I would ask, everybody is accountable. That’s why (he’s not getting hired). It’s not because he is a black coach. That’s not the reason — the reason is — I won’t get into that. There is a reason why, every year he goes to get a job, and then the time comes and nobody hires him because they know the type of coach he really is.”

NFL, NFLPA ratify new reserve list, practice squad rules | chiefswire
The NFL and the NFLPA have agreed on some new rules for reserve lists and practice squads for the 2022 NFL season. NFL Network’s Ian Rapoport shared the league’s memo on the changes, which expands and solidifies some of the rules seen in recent seasons due to the COVID-19 pandemic.
WATCH: Justyn Ross makes crazy one-handed catch at Chiefs OTAs | chiefswire
The Justyn Ross hype train in Kansas City has a new conductor — Chiefs QB Patrick Mahomes.
There has been a lot of early hype building for undrafted free agent receiver Justyn Ross. The former Clemson standout is fully healthy and cleared for action in Kansas City. The team hasn’t been shy about stoking the flames either because Ross has been a standout early on after joining the team as an undrafted free agent.
On Wednesday, that trend continued. The Chiefs shared a video from OTA practice with Ross making an insane one-handed grab by the sidelines.
